I never know what to expect from double-clicking a node in the Explorer tree; the default action isn't the first on the context menu, nor does the context menu highlight the default. For example, the default action for an XML file (assuming the XML module is installed) is 'Open' which is the second item on the context menu. The default action for an Ant script is Execute, which is some way down the context menu. There's no way to find this out except by double clicking and hoping you don't get an undesired behaviour. I'd like to see the default action identified somehow on the contet menu -- perhaps by bolding that entry?
